Utilizing pH-Neutral Cleaners for Optimal Maintenance

Choosing pH-neutral cleaners is essential for preserving the beauty of your stone floors. These cleaners are specifically designed to be gentle on stone surfaces while effectively eliminating dirt and grime. The balanced pH levels help prevent damage to the stone and any sealants that may be in place.

When using a spray mop for stone floors, dilute the pH-neutral cleaner according to the manufacturer’s instructions for the best results. Regular use of these cleaners can help maintain the stone’s natural shine, ensuring it remains pristine over time. Additionally, pH-neutral products contribute to a healthier indoor environment, as they are often free from harsh chemicals and toxins.

Exploring Natural Alternatives for Eco-Friendly Cleaning

Natural alternatives can be a compelling option for those who prefer environmentally friendly cleaning solutions when using a spray mop for stone floors. A simple mixture of vinegar and water can serve as an effective cleaning agent. However, it is crucial to use this sparingly, as vinegar’s acidic properties can etch certain types of stone, particularly softer varieties such as limestone and marble.

When utilizing natural cleaning solutions, always test them on a small, inconspicuous area first to gauge their effect on your specific stone. This precaution helps ensure you do not inadvertently damage your flooring. While natural cleaners can offer a sustainable approach to cleaning, always prioritize the longevity of your stone surfaces by employing them judiciously.

Avoiding Harsh Chemicals for Optimal Stone Floor Care

When cleaning stone floors with a spray mop, it’s crucial to steer clear of harsh chemicals. Substances like bleach and ammonia can strip away protective sealants and damage the stone, leading to costly repairs or replacements. It’s essential to read labels carefully and avoid products that are not specifically formulated for stone.

Instead, focus on cleaners that are gentle yet effective for stone surfaces. Numerous manufacturers now offer a range of stone-specific cleaning products that successfully eliminate dirt without jeopardizing the integrity of the stone. Investing in these specialized solutions will help ensure your floors remain beautiful and well-maintained for years to come.

Incorporating Regular Sweeping for Optimal Floor Preparation

Removing loose debris and dirt before mopping is essential. This step prevents scratches caused by dirt being ground into the stone during mopping. A high-quality broom or vacuum specifically designed for hard floors is ideal, ensuring you effectively capture all dirt and particles.

In areas with heavy foot traffic, more frequent sweeping may be necessary to maintain cleanliness and protect the stone’s surface. Establish a cleaning routine that includes regular sweeping, ideally before mopping, to adequately prepare the floor. This proactive approach enhances the effectiveness of your spray mop and helps preserve the beauty of your stone flooring over time.

Adopting the Right Mopping Technique for Even Cleaning

The technique employed during mopping is just as important as the tools and solutions you use. When utilizing a spray mop for stone floors, adopt a back-and-forth motion rather than a circular one. This method ensures an even distribution of the cleaning solution while preventing excessive wear on both the mop head and the flooring itself.

Using a systematic approach will also help you cover all areas of the floor, ensuring thorough cleaning. Start from one corner of the room and work your way out, applying the cleaning solution as needed. This technique optimizes cleaning results and facilitates tracking areas that have already been addressed.

Implementing Effective Drying Techniques for Stone Floors

After mopping, it is vital to allow the floor to dry completely. If moisture is allowed to linger, stone surfaces can become susceptible to water spots and mildew. Proper drying can be facilitated by ensuring good ventilation in the area, which helps expedite the process.

You might also consider using a dry mop or towel with your spray mop to absorb any excess moisture on stone floors. This additional step not only helps protect the stone but also enhances the overall cleanliness and appearance of the flooring. By prioritizing drying, you can significantly reduce the likelihood of long-term damage to your stone floors.

Preventing Over-Wetting of Stone Surfaces to Avoid Damage

Overwetting the surface is a critical error to avoid when using a spray mop for stone floors. Excess moisture can seep into the porous nature of certain stones, leading to potential damage, mould growth, and discolouration. When mopping, be mindful of the amount of cleaning solution dispensed; it’s essential to err on the side of caution to prevent oversaturation.

An adjustable spray setting can help manage moisture levels, ensuring the floor remains damp but not soaked. It is also vital to allow adequate drying time after cleaning to minimize the risk of further damage. By being conscious of moisture levels, you can preserve the beauty and integrity of your stone floors over time, ensuring they continue to be a stunning feature of your home.

Avoiding the Use of Abrasive Pads for Safe and Effective Cleaning

Using abrasive pads or brushes on stone floors is a common mistake that can cause irreversible damage. Scratching the surface can diminish the stone’s natural beauty and may lead to costly repairs. Always opt for soft or microfiber pads specifically designed for delicate surfaces when using your spray mop for stone floors.

Many modern spray mops come equipped with mop heads that are gentle on stone, allowing you to clean effectively without risk. Always double-check the manufacturer’s recommendations for compatible mop heads to ensure you make the safest choice for your flooring and preserve its integrity.

Regular Sealing to Protect and Enhance the Appearance of Your Stone Floors

Regularly sealing your stone floors is one of the most effective methods to protect and enhance their appearance. A high-quality sealant creates a barrier against stains, dirt, and moisture, helping maintain the stone’s natural shine. Different types of stone may require different sealing products, so selecting the appropriate sealant for your specific flooring is crucial.

Depending on the stone type and the volume of foot traffic, sealants should typically be reapplied every few years. When applying sealant, ensure the floors are clean and dry to achieve optimal results. Regular sealing not only protects your stone but also amplifies its visual appeal, ensuring it remains a focal point in your home for years.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Using Spray Mops for Stone Floors

What are spray mops?

Spray mops are innovative cleaning tools that combine a mop with a spray mechanism, allowing users to dispense cleaning solution directly onto the floor while mopping. Offering convenience and efficiency for various floor types, including stone, they have gained popularity among homeowners.

Can I use a spray mop on all types of stone floors?

While spray mops are versatile, it is crucial to employ the appropriate cleaning solution and mop head for your specific stone type. Always consult the manufacturer’s recommendations for compatibility to ensure optimal cleaning results and prevent damage.

How often should I clean my stone floors with a spray mop?

Stone floors should ideally be cleaned with a spray mop on a regular basis, preferably weekly. High-traffic areas may require more frequent cleaning to maintain their appearance and hygiene, ensuring they remain inviting and pristine.

What cleaning solutions are safe for use on stone floors?

pH-neutral cleaners are safe and effective for stone floors, as they won’t damage the surface or any protective sealant applied. Avoid harsh chemicals such as bleach or ammonia, which can cause irreversible damage and diminish the beauty of your stone surfaces.

How can I prevent scratches on my stone floors?

Regularly sweeping or vacuuming to remove debris before mopping can help prevent scratches. Additionally, using a soft microfiber mop head reduces the risk of damaging the stone surface, ensuring your floors remain beautiful and well-maintained.

How often should I seal my stone floors?

Typically, stone floors should be sealed every one to three years, depending on the stone type and the foot traffic they experience. Regular sealing enhances protection against stains and moisture, prolonging the life of your flooring.

Is it possible to create my own cleaning solution for stone floors?

You can create a natural cleaning solution using vinegar and water, but it is crucial to use it sparingly to prevent etching. Always test a small, inconspicuous area first to ensure safety and compatibility with your specific stone type.

What should I do if my spray mop is not spraying properly?

Check for clogs in the spray nozzle and ensure the cleaning solution is diluted correctly according to the manufacturer’s instructions. If issues persist, refer to the manufacturer’s guidelines for troubleshooting specific problems and restoring proper function.

Is it safe to use a steam mop on stone floors?

Steam mops can potentially harm certain types of stone, as the high heat may damage the surface or any sealant applied. For the safety and protection of your investment in stone flooring, it is best to stick to pH-neutral cleaning methods.

How can I enhance the shine of my stone floors?

Regular cleaning with the right products and periodic professional polishing can significantly enhance the shine of your stone floors. Additionally, proper sealing will help maintain their luster, ensuring they remain inviting and beautiful over time.
